READ Saskatoon is connecting with our community online:
-
Children with education savings are 3x more likely to enroll in post-secondary. This spring 11 families completed the Matched Savings program by participating in money management workshops and opening RESPs for their children.
-
9 families completed READ Saskatoon’s first virtual family literacy program: 1, 2, Buckle My Shoe! Children's books and parent resources were dropped off at participant’s homes and our staff sang songs and nursery rhymes, and did activities through zoom!
-
Our Lead program continues online. Currently 50% of our adult literacy coaches and adult learners are continuing their learning through phone or computer weekly.
- A Reading Guide virtual program was also piloted in the spring and many are choosing to continue into the summer.
